American Statistical Association

The American Statistical Association (ASA) is a group of people who really like numbers and figuring things out. They use math and data to help make decisions and solve problems.

Think about when you play a game with your friends and you want to know who won. You might count the points or use a calculator to figure it out. That's kind of what the ASA does, but on a much bigger scale. They help businesses, government, and other organizations make decisions based on numbers and data.

The ASA also helps people who study statistics learn more and get better at what they do. They have meetings, conferences, and lots of resources to help people learn about statistics.

Overall, the American Statistical Association is a group of people who like math and use it to help make important decisions.
